Radiating

Arthonia radiata

Now that the garden has settled into its winter hibernation, I have had time to go through some of the many pictures that I took of things this past summer. And amongst them, I found this shot of a new species for the garden – the lichen Arthonia radiata. This crustose lichen (so-called because it looks like a crust, i.e. flat and inseparable from the bark) belongs to a group called the "script lichens". It gets that name due to those scribble-like black marks, which are its fruiting bodies (called apothecia). Those marks can range in shape from rounded to linear to star-like; the latter shape gives it the common name of "asterisk lichen". Each colony is surrounded by a thin dark line, which is an area of the thallus (the "body" of the lichen) that contains only fungal hyphae and no algae. The thallus itself can range from white through pale grey or fawn to brown in colour, and is sometimes partially immersed into the bark. This is a common and widespread lichen across the British Isles, growing on the bark of smooth-trunked trees and shrubs.

Lecidella elaeochroma

Lecidella eleaochroma
January is generally a quiet month for British gardens, but there are still plenty of things out there to discover. This is Lecidella eleaochroma, one of our more common lichens. Scores of them stud the trunks of many of our smooth-barked trees, often butting up against nearby colonies of Lecanora chlarotera. Where they do, a black prothallus develops along this lichen's leading edge. Like other members of the genus Lecidella, these are crustose, which means they adhere closely to the substrate upon which they grow. You couldn't get a fingernail under one; to remove it, you'd have to strip the tree's bark right off. Colonies tend to be greyer in shady spots and yellower in sunny areas, and are liberally sprinkled with round black apothecia, the fruiting bodies that contain the lichen's fungal spores. Unlike some of the other lichens I've profiled on the blog so far, this one reproduces primarily by spores, which contain only the lichen's fungal partner. This means a germinating spore must quickly find (or steal!) an algal partner – a far trickier proposition than bundling both components together in a soredium, like some lichens do. Lecidella eleaochroma is widespread across the British Isles, and indeed across all of Europe and much of North America as well.

Lecanora

Lecanora chlarotera
One of the more common lichens in our garden is the widespread Lecanora chlarotera, which grows in small, roundish colonies on the trunks of many of our smooth-barked trees. It's a crustose lichen, which means it adheres closely to the bark on which it grows, and can't be easily separated. (The yellow-orange Xanthoria parietina growing beside it, on the other hand is a foliose lichen, easily lifted with a fingernail.) The thallus of Lecanora chlarotera is creamy to grey in colour, and can be either smooth or strongly warted. Many of the colonies in our garden (like those pictured above) have been overgrown by algae, giving them a slightly greenish cast. The abundant apothecia (the lichen's fruiting bodies) are buff to reddish-brown and surrounded by a thick thallus rim. In Britain, the description of these apothecia is "like a jam tart" — that is, like a pie with a rim of crust. To give you an idea of size, the biggest apothecia shown above are 1mm across, so if you're looking at this on a computer, the picture is much larger than life-sized! As would be expected, given our location (i.e. surrounded by well-fertilised farm fields), it does well on nutrient-enriched substrates. It's one of the early colonisers of young trees in semi-urban areas, such as new plantings in car parks or housing estates.

Circles

Phaeophyscia orbicularis
With the garden sinking down into its winter rest, it's time to turn the spotlight back on the lichens that festoon some of the trees. I introduced you to the bright orange Xanthoria parietina last winter. Today, I'm focusing on the somewhat less obvious Phaeophyscia orbicularis — the variably grey species lurking beside the Xanthoria in the picture above. Like its orange neighbour, this is a foliose lichen, which means it's rather leafy in appearance. You can easily lift a corner of the lichen with a fingernail, as much of it isn't firmly attached to the substrate underneath. It can range in colour from from light to dark grey, with multiple colours often visible within the same colony. When wet, it's reported to sometimes go green, but that's not something we've seen yet.

Phaeophyscia orbicularis often forms circular colonies (plenty of examples above) which can grow up to 3 cm (about 1.25 inches) in diameter. However, it can also grow in more diffuse colonies, like the mass on the left side of the picture above. Such colonies are irregular, flatter and pressed more closely to the substrate on which they're growing. The center of the mature colonies tends to be densely covered with lumpy, dark, rounded soralia (the structures that contain little packets of fungal and algal cells that break off to form new colonies). As would be expected in a garden surrounded by well-fertilised farm fields, Phaeophyscia orbicularis tolerates nitrogen-enriched habitats. It's common and widespread across most of Great Britain (somewhat less so in Ireland), growing on bark, twigs, stone and concrete. In our garden, it's particularly common on the bigger branches of the apple trees.

Waxed paper


It's been quite a while since we've featured a lichen on the blog. This one is Parmelia sulcata, sometimes known as "Hammered Shield Lichen" or "Waxpaper Lichen" because of its appearance. Dobson's Lichens field guide says that it's "grey to glaucous white" in colour, but it always looks distinctly bluish-green to me. The brownish tips to the lobes, which are ridged and overlapping, and the network of faint, white lines along which the soralia develop are distinctive. (Soralia are the structures that hold the soredia: bundles of fungal and algal cells which break off to form new lichen colonies.) And it really does look like a bit of hammered metal. The underside is dark-brown to black and covered with a mat of rhizines, which are the fungal filaments that help to attach the lichen to its substrate.

There are quite a few colonies sprinkled around the garden, mostly on the Japanese Cherry tree and on the slowly-rotting wooden garden bench. This lichen, which is a great example of a foliose species (the name given to lichens that are flattened and leaf-like), is common species throughout much of the world. It grows abundantly on trees and rocks across most of Britain and Ireland, particularly in the lowlands. People in various parts of the world have used it to make dyes (it produces a reddish-brown colour) and medicines.

Lichen It


Funny how you can look at something regularly and still not see everything about it. I rechecked an old wooden bench in our garden that I'd already looked at multiple times and discovered a single colony of Flavoparmelia caperata growing amongst the other lichen colonies there. Given how distinctive it is, I'm surprised I didn't notice it earlier. This leafy lichen (a type called "foliose" in official lichen lingo) is a rather unique yellow-grey colour when dry (hence Flavoparmelia — flavo meaning "yellow") and a bright apple green when wet. This is a baby colony, measuring a bit less than an inch wide; at maturity, it may stretch across more than 8 inches. Its lobes are very wide (up to 1 cm or 1/2-inch) and quite wrinkly and contorted. They'll become even more so as the lichen matures. The central surface is already sprinkled with coarse soredia (lichen's way of spreading itself) even though it's a young colony. That little pink spot on the lichen's left side is a hostile fungus, one of the lichenicolous species that survives only by parasitizing a lichen.

According to Frank Dobson's seminal Lichens: An Illustrated Guide to the British and Irish SpeciesFlavoparmelia caperata is "very common on acid-barked deciduous trees" in the south of England. I guess old wooden benches are the next best thing! It's also found on rocks, roofs and mosses (which it overgrows). It has been badly impacted by high sulfur dioxide levels in the UK, but now that we're getting air pollution levels under better control, it's beginning to recolonize some areas where it had previously been eradicated. It's even been found on the grounds of Buckingham Palace!

The Lichen List Grows Further: Punctelia subrudecta


This speckly little gem is Punctelia subrudecta. In real life, it measures about an inch across, so this picture is considerably larger than life-sized. It's another new addition to the garden list, found while I was poking around the Japanese Cherry tree in the middle of the garden a few days ago. Lichens are certainly easier to find when the leaves are off the trees; these were on the top side of one of the bigger branches, where they'll be well-shaded for most of the growing season.

The rather flat, rounded lobes are finely sprinkled with tiny, crusty white spots called pseudocyphellae. This is where the little bundles of fungal and algal cells form soralia, which allow the lichen to propagate when they break off in wind and rain. And to think that all this time, this lichen was lurking in plain sight — just in plain sight some eight feet off the ground!

Another lichen: Diploicia canescens


So a bit of exploring today led me to a new lichen for the yard list — and since this is one I know well, I'm a little surprised that I haven't noticed it before. The grey-green lichen to the right of my thumbnail is Diploicia canescens. As you can tell from my nearby thumb, the few colonies I've found so far are pretty small; this is one of the larger ones, which probably means that these are relatively new colonists in our garden. Like the bright yellow-orange Xanthoria parietina colonies around it (see my earlier post about those), this species can tolerate quite high levels of nitrogen pollution, which is a good thing considering all of the surrounding farm fields!


Up close, you can see some of the key features of this lichen. Its color is a very pale grey-green. The lichen's lobes are convex (that is, they curve towards the branch below it) and get wider towards the tips. Unlike the neighboring Xanthoria parietina, it seldom has apothecia (the structures that carry spores). Instead, it clones itself, bundling up small numbers of algal and fungal cells (the building blocks of every lichen) in structures that look a bit like pale, yellowish flour sprinkled on the middle of the lichen. These structures break off in wind and rain, or when an animal walks across them. Now that I've been looking a bit harder, I also found some on the brick wall of our garage. How did I miss it for all of these months?!

The Lichen List: Xanthoria parietina


Now that the leaves are gone from the trees, the lichens that festoon trunks and branches are nicely visible, and I've been working to identify them. A few are easy. This is Xanthoria parietina, which is a very common species across the UK. Xanthoria means "golden-yellow" — certainly a good descriptor of this lichen, particularly when it's in a sunny spot like this, on a branch of our apple tree. In heavy shade, it's grey-green! One of the reasons that this species is so common is that it can tolerate high nitrogen and sulphur dioxide pollution, which is something that many lichens can't. And since our garden is surrounded by plenty of well-sprayed farm fields, our lichens are exposed to plenty of nitrogen. This is one of the first lichens I learned as a neophyte lichenologist, and I find it nearly everywhere I look. It's even widespread in towns and cities, particularly in areas where birds perch and poop.


Up close, you can see some of the key features that distinguish this lichen from some similar ones. The lobes at the edges of the lichen are generally flat (though sometimes turned up at the edges) and very wide — as much as 7mm (nearly a quarter of an inch) on the biggest lobes. That may not seem like much, but for a lichen, that's huge! The apothecia (those small, bright orange bits that look sort of like tiny, well-done pancakes) are numerous, relatively flat and unstalked, and clustered in the middle of the lichen. According to my lichen book, the centers of old specimens often die out, so I guess all of ours are relatively young colonies, as I have yet to find any with dead centers.
